WebTypically sleep will resume your computer in a matter of seconds. Compare that to the minutes it can take to return from a cold shutdown. Most computers in sleep mode using … WebApr 12, 2024 · In sleep mode, your computer uses a small amount of power to keep the RAM active, allowing it to quickly resume when you wake it up.
